A Campaign Monitor Case Study
Girls Who Code is a nonprofit that works to close the gender gap in technology by running Clubs, Summer Immersion Programs, and alumni workforce initiatives. They rely on email to recruit students, engage alumni, and communicate with parents, teachers and partners, but faced the challenge of sending many different, time-sensitive, on-brand messages to multiple audience segments—especially as programs moved online during COVID-19.
By using Campaign Monitor’s advanced segmentation, Salesforce integration, drag-and-drop builder and Insights analytics, Girls Who Code can target the right audiences, create emails quickly, and measure performance easily. The result: strong engagement (40% open rate, 22% click-to-open), a 150% increase in applications, faster data analysis, and the ability to scale timely, relevant communications across programs.
